MATH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review
1 of the 6,277 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Metalpha Technology Holding (MATH)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$50K — up 162% from $19.1K a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 1 fund closed out of MATH and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 0 trimmed existing stakes and 1 added.
The largest buyer was Renaissance Technologies, adding an estimated $8.74K. The largest seller was PNC Financial Services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$102 sold.
